@Override
public String generate(TreeLogger logger, GeneratorContext context,
String typeName) throws UnableToCompleteException {
// The TypeOracle knows about all types in the type system
TypeOracle typeOracle = context.getTypeOracle();
// Get a reference to the type that the generator should implement
JClassType sourceType = typeOracle.findType(typeName);
// Ensure that the requested type exists
if (sourceType == null) {
logger.log(TreeLogger.ERROR, "Could not find requested typeName", null);
throw new UnableToCompleteException();
}
// Make sure the UserPreferences type is correctly defined
validateType(logger, sourceType);
// Pick a name for the generated class to not conflict.
String generatedSimpleSourceName = sourceType.getSimpleSourceName()
+ "UserPreferencesImpl";
// Begin writing the generated source.
ClassSourceFileComposerFactory f = new ClassSourceFileComposerFactory(
sourceType.getPackage().getName(), generatedSimpleSourceName);
f.addImport(GWT.class.getName());
f.addImport(PreferencesUtil.class.getName());
f.addImplementedInterface(typeName);
// All source gets written through this Writer
PrintWriter out = context.tryCreate(logger,
sourceType.getPackage().getName(), generatedSimpleSourceName);
// If an implementation already exists, we don't need to do any work
if (out != null) {
JClassType preferenceType = typeOracle.findType(Preference.class.getName().replace('$', '.'));
assert preferenceType != null;
// We really use a SourceWriter since it's convenient
SourceWriter sw = f.createSourceWriter(context, out);
